WPRA Athlete of the Week: Brittany Pozzi Tonozzi and Bobby Dominate Their RodeoHouston Super Series

Brittany Pozzi Tonozzi claims two of three go-round wins at NRG Stadium.

Brittany Pozzi Tonozzi AOW

Brittany Pozzi Tonozzi has left no doubt that she can jockey the best of the best when it comes to barrel horses. The imported mount she is conquering RodeoHouston on is an Australian equine athlete, Cashin In The Fame, also known as Bobby. Your WPRA Athlete of the Week rounded out Super Series 2 with $6,500 in her pocket.

Pozzi Tonozzi and Bobby clocked the second-fastest time we have seen so far with a 14.37 in Round 2 to cinch the win by seven hundreths of a second. Before that, they claimed the Round 1 win by three-tenths of a second to set the pace. While a down barrel in Round 3 cost them first, they still pulled a sixth-place check to keep adding to their earnings.

Pozzi Tonozzi currently sits No. 5 in the WPRA World Standings and even with three Gold Buckles, RodeoHouston is a win that has yet to come her way. She is gunning to change that and get a headstart on the 2025 regular season.
